New Coder Posted October 20, 2009 Share Posted October 20, 2009 Hello all, First time I'm attempting to use a foreach statement and was just wondering if my code is correct: $sql = "SELECT email from mail_list where subcribed = \"Y\" "; $rs = mssql_query( $sql, $conn ) or die( "Err EXE" ); $row = mssql_fetch_array( $rs ); foreach($row["email"] as $email) { $to = "$email"; $re = "Newsletter"; $msg = "The latest Newsletter is ready for download \n\nThank You"; $headers = "From: [email protected] \r\n"; } Hard to test as I dont want to start sending out rouge emails Many Thanks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/178332-solved-foreach-help/ Share on other sites More sharing options...
trq Posted October 20, 2009 Share Posted October 20, 2009 mssql_fetch_array returns one record as an array of fields then moves the cursor to the next record. So your foreach will return one record only. You need a while loop. $sql = "SELECT email from mail_list where subcribed = \"Y\" "; if ($rs = mssql_query( $sql, $conn )) { if (mssql_num_rows($rs)) { $re = "Newsletter"; $msg = "The latest Newsletter is ready for download \n\nThank You"; $headers = "From: [email protected] \r\n"; while ($row = mssql_fetch_array($rs)) { $to = $row['$email']; // call mail() } } }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/178332-solved-foreach-help/#findComment-940334 Share on other sites More sharing options...

cags Posted October 20, 2009 Share Posted October 20, 2009 If your ever worried about sending out lots of e-mails whilst trying to test code, just comment out the call to mail() and echo out any information you need to check.
